Chicago — June 9, 2026 — GE HealthCare will showcase its latest enterprise imaging solutions at the Society for Imaging Informatics in Medicine (SIIM) 2026 Annual Meeting in Pittsburgh, PA.
Medical imaging departments today are under immense pressure from all sides including rising imaging volumes and increasing case complexity, while staffing shortages continue to grow. According to the American College of Radiology (ACR), radiologist workforce shortages have been identified as the biggest threat facing radiology for three consecutive years. This makes the ability to interpret studies from anywhere essential for maintaining throughput and ensuring timely diagnoses.[1]
GE HealthCare continues to accelerate enterprise imaging solutions with Genesis™ Radiology Workspace.[2] Genesis Radiology Workspace is a next-generation solution designed to transform radiology workflows, unify the user experience, and empower radiologists with great efficiency and precision. At the center of this innovation is View, FDA 510(k)-cleared, a powerful new viewer designed to be a fast diagnostic, zero-footprint viewer – streamlining radiology workflows with the intent to help enhance patient care while being fully accessible from any location. Genesis Radiology Workspace is designed to give radiologists the freedom to read from anywhere—without sacrificing speed or accuracy. Its high-performance visualization adapts to individual reading preferences and automatically displays the current and prior studies, helping to save time and reduce cognitive load. User-defined AI prioritization provides the capability to bring critical findings to the top to ensure there is visibility.

“The future of enterprise imaging depends on connected, cloud-enabled solutions that improve access, collaboration, and efficiency. GE HealthCare is committed to helping providers unify imaging workflows and unlock deeper clinical insights through cloud and AI-enabled innovation,” said Scott Miller, CEO, Solutions for Enterprise Imaging, GE HealthCare.
Intelerad, a GE HealthCare company, will also be demonstrating its cloud-first solutions including InteleShare™. InteleShare is a cloud-based medical image exchange platform designed to accelerate patient care through seamless, secure access to imaging across complex, multi-facility healthcare environments worldwide. With native EHR integration and automated workflows, InteleShare helps healthcare organizations reduce administrative burden, improve patient and clinician experiences, and make better use of their existing technology investments.
